Instructions
-
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) and line a muffin tin with paper liners or grease with cooking spray.
-
In a large mixing bowl, combine the oat bran, whole wheat fl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, and cinnamon.
-
In a separate bowl, whisk together the milk, honey, coconut oil, egg, and vanilla extract.
-
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and mix until just combined. Be careful not to overmix; a few lumps are okay.
-
Gently fold in the blueberries into the batter, being careful not to crush them.
-
Spoon the batter into the prepared muffin tin, filling each cup about 3/4 full.
-
Bake the muffins in the preheated oven for 15-18 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
-
Remove the muffins from the oven and let them cool in the pan for 5 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.

They can be stored in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days or frozen for longer enjoyment. Experiment with different mix-ins like nuts, dried fruit, or chocolate chips to personalize this recipe to suit your taste preferences.
